Houston is the largest city in Texas and the fourth largest in the United States. As of the 2010 Census, the city had a population of 2.1 million people and a total area of 656.3 square miles. Houston is the seat of Harris County. The city was founded in 1836 and was incorporated as a city on June 5, 1837. Houston was named after the former president of the Republic of Texas, Gen. Sam Houston.
